Hi Rashby,

A player like that would typically go for about $65 in a competitive ringer league and from there the likelihood is that you could get him for cheaper, but the beauty of FAAB is that you just never know who will bid what. I've seen people bid 90 of 100 dollars on terrible terrible players so you have to go with what you're comfortable with. If somebody made that drop I have to think there is at least one bad player and maybe more? So maybe I'd try to go cheap like $30 or $40 or $50 because people are generally frugal with their FAAB until they get into ultra competitive situations. Hope this helps!
